NEB LAB Symposium — Creating a Sustainable Culture Ecosystem. As an official partner of the New European Bauhaus, Espronceda convened this symposium on how cultural and social institutions can adopt sustainable practices, combining scientific and artistic research with academics, artists and activists.

The symposium was structured around three topics: integrating sustainability into cultural organisations; the role of culture in developing sustainable futures; and creating a new NEB LAB for Sustainable Culture. The morning was open to the public, with contributions from REDS, FAB LAB BCN, NEÀPOLIS and the Audiovisual Cluster of Catalonia and opening remarks from Barcelona’s 2030 Agenda Commissioner; the afternoon hosted a working session to design the NEB LAB.
As part of the New European Bauhaus Festival 2022 / ISEA2022 (10–18 June), Espronceda presented a parallel programme featuring INTRONS by Solimán López, the AI4Future collective, a digital reconstruction of seminal exhibitions by Aalto University, and Leonardo ISAST’s “Digital Consciousness for Sustainable Futures”.
